Yes, the '110' would be important since this indicates the size of the circle on which the lug bolts are located. But 110 mm is not a common size so I'd check to be sure that's really the size for those wheels. The correct circle size for Vibes with a 1.8l engine is 100 mm ('09s with the 2.4l use a larger circle).
